On Jul. 05, 2010, 9:46 +0300, quanli gui <gqlxj1987@gmail.com> wrote:
> I use dprintk to see what mds do when the client write something to ds.
> But dprintk is not full, i don't know the lgoic sequence. I also want to
> know mds use which funtions to service client.
When the client writes to the DS there should not be any client to MDS
communication. Later, you should see a LAYOUTCOMMIT and LAYOUTRETURN
arriving at the server.
